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ross VS Renault Austral – Specs, Efficiency & Price Comparison

Which model is the better choice – the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ross or the Renault Austral? We compare performance (188 HP vs 200 HP), boot capacity (359 L vs 555 L), efficiency (2 L vs 4.80 L), and of course, the price (36000 £ vs 29700 £).
Find out now which car fits your needs better!

The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ross (SUV) is powered by a Plugin Hybrid engine and comes with a transmission. In comparison, the Renault Austral (SUV) features a Petrol MHEV or Full Hybrid engine and a Automatic gearbox.

When it comes to boot capacity, the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ross offers 359 L, while the Renault Austral provides 555 L – depending on what matters most to you. If you’re looking for more power, you’ll need to decide whether the 188 HP of the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ross or the 200 HP of the Renault Austral suits your needs better.

There are also differences in efficiency: 2 L vs 4.80 L. In terms of price, the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ross starts at 36000 £, while the Renault Austral is available from 29700 £.

Powerful Hybrid Performance

At the heart of the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ross is its cutting-edge plug-in hybrid engine. With a power output of 188 PS (138 kW), this hybrid marvel combines a traditional 2.4-litre petrol engine with an advanced electric motor, delivering an impressive fuel economy of just 2 litres per 100 km. Not only does it offer optimal performance, but it also commits to eco-friendliness with a CO2 emission rated at a mere 46 g/km.

All-Wheel Drive for Unmatched Control

The Eclipse Cross comes equipped with an all-wheel-drive system, ensuring traction and stability across various terrains. This is particularly beneficial for drivers who venture beyond the smooth highways, providing confidence and control whether you're tackling slippery city streets or rugged countryside trails.

Design and Comfort: A Fusion of Style and Practicality

The striking design of the Mitsubishi Eclipse Cross is a fusion of style and functionality. Its dimensions, 4545 mm in length, 1805 mm in width, and 1685 mm in height, contribute to a spacious interior without compromising on an elegant silhouette. This SUV comfortably seats five passengers and boasts a generous boot space of 359 litres, ideal for family getaways or adventure trips.

Innovative Powertrains Tailored for Performance

The Renault Austral is available in two major powertrain options: the Mild Hybrid and the E-Tech Full Hybrid. Both options are designed to deliver efficient performance while minimizing the environmental footprint.

The Mild Hybrid variant, boasting 158 horsepower, integrates a 1.3-liter 4-cylinder petrol engine. It ensures smooth transitions with its front-wheel drive and automatic transmission. The Renault Austral Mild Hybrid achieves approximately 6.1 L/100 km, emphasizing an eco-friendly approach with its CO2 efficiency class E.

On the other hand, the E-Tech Full Hybrid version takes performance up a notch with 200 horsepower and a 1.2-liter 3-cylinder engine. This variant promises an astonishing fuel consumption of 4.7 L/100 km, accompanied by a class-leading CO2 efficiency (class C). The full hybrid system not only optimizes energy use but also provides a dynamic and spirited drive.

Technological Advancements and Features

Renault's focus on technology shines remarkably in the Austral. The automatic gearbox ensures seamless power delivery, allowing drivers to enjoy stress-free and smooth rides. With a top speed of 174 km/h, the Austral maintains agility and responsiveness during any journey.

Equipped with a robust torque of 270 Nm, Renault Austral provides sufficient pulling power, especially beneficial on tricky terrains or for carrying heavier loads. The Austral can accelerate from 0 to 100 km/h in approximately 9.7 to 8.4 seconds, depending on the variant, making it admirably swift for an SUV.
